What is recorded here
Scotland's National Record of the Historic Environment records Herdmanston, Chapel as Burial Vault (period Unknown), Chapel (13th Century), Grave Slab(s) (medieval). The official map says its point is accurate as follows: NGR given to the nearest 1m. The record does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
A 13th-century chapel with medieval grave slabs; wider significance not recorded.
